Está en la página 1de 5

11/20/2019 Guía rápida de instalación en modo consola de IBM DB2 10.5 para Linux en RHEL 6.

Inicio Empresa Servicios Proyectos MG Developers Contacto

Usted está aquí: Inicio / MG Developers / Blog / Guía rápida de instalación en modo consola de IBM DB2 10.5 para Linux en RHEL 6.4

14 Publicaciones Recientes
MAR

IBM Bluemix - Introducción


13
Guía Rápida De Instalación En Modo Consola De IBM DB2 y Hola mundo! con Node.js
JUL y Cloud Foundry CLI
10.5 Para Linux En RHEL 6.4
En esta publicación describiremos los pasos
para realizar el despliegue de una
Escrito por  Diego Mendoza tamaño de la fuente Imprimir Email 1 Comments
aplicación Node.js en IBM Bluemix utilizado
Cloud Foundry CLI, para quienes no estén
La siguiente guía permite instalar en Contents
familiarizados con IBM Bluemix haremos
modo consola el software IBM DB2 una breve introducción a los conceptos
10.5 de 64 bits para Linux en un 1. Acerca de las ediciones del servidor IBM DB2 mas relevantes de su servicio Paas.
servidor Red Hat Enterprise Linux 2. Obtención del software requerido para llevar a cabo la instalación
(RHEL) Server versión 6.4. 3. Preparación del sistema operativo
Nota: los comandos detallados en 4. Crear archivo de respuestas IBM Integration Bus -
esta guía, salvo aclaración en 5. Instalación del servidor IBM DB2
26 Seguridad de Servicios Web
contrario, se asumen ejecutados con 6. Verificación de la instalación JUN - Autenticación utilizando
la identidad de root. 7. Referencias LDAP

Acerca de las ediciones En este artículo detallaremos el


del servidor IBM DB2 procedimiento para configurar el
mecanismo de autenticación de un Servicio
Existen varias ediciones de IBM DB2 que combinan diferentes características y funcionalidades con el objetivo de Integración (SOAP) desarrollado con
de adaptarse a diferentes requerimientos de carga y tamaño de empresas: IBM Integration Toolkit valiéndonos de la
DB2 Advanced Enterprise Server Edition información alojada en un servicio de
DB2 Advanced Workgroup Server Edition directorio LDAP.
DB2 Enterprise Server Edition
DB2 Workgroup Server Edition
DB2 Express Edition Por Qué Elegirnos
DB2 Express-C
DB2 Developer Edition
Más de 400 proyectos
Para más detalles sobre las funcionalidades y características incluidas en cada edición de IBM DB2, consulte puestos en producción
Funcionalidades disponibles en las ediciones del producto DB2 en la sección de referencias.

Obtención del software requerido para llevar a cabo la instalación Más de 400 proyectos puestos en
producción durante los últimos 15
El software debe ser descargado desde IBM Passport Advantage o desde el Software Access Catalog
años demuestran el compromiso con
dependiendo si quien descarga el software es un cliente o un partner de IBM. El número de parte a descargar
nuestros clientes, certifican nuestra
es CIPI7ML (IBM DB2 Server V10.5.0.1 for Linux on AMD64 and Intel EM64T systems (x64) Multilingual).
metodología y reflejan la capacidad
El archivo descargado sera un .tar.gz, el mismo se debe descomprimir en una ubicación temporal (ej:
de nuestro equipo de profesionales.
/tmp/ibm).

# mkdir /tmp/ibm
# tar -xvf DB2_Svr_10.5.0.1_Linux_x86-64.tar.gz -C /tmp/ibm/ Procesos certificados bajo
norma ISO 9001:2008
Preparación del sistema operativo
Parámetros del kernel Nuestros Valores

El servidor DB2 se encarga de actualizar los parámetros del kernel automáticamente, pero estas modficaciones
se pierden luego de reiniciar el sistema operativo. Un punto de mejora será modificar los parámetros con Nuestra Gente
valores apropiados de acuerdo a las características del entorno, consulte Requisitos de los parámetros del
kernel (Linux) en la sección de referencias.
Tags Populares
Par´metro Valor establecido automáticamente

www.microgestion.com.ar/index.php/mg-developers/blog/78-instalacion-db2-rhel 1/5
11/20/2019 Guía rápida de instalación en modo consola de IBM DB2 10.5 para Linux en RHEL 6.4

kernel.shmmni (SHMMNI) 256 * <tamaño de RAM en GB>

kernel.shmmax (SHMMAX) <tamaño de RAM en bytes>


Adobe Flex Bonita BPM BPM
Certificación Consultoría
kernel.shmall (SHMALL) 2 * <size of RAM in the default system page size>

kernel.sem (SEMMNI) 256 * <tamaño de RAM en GB> Desarrollo


kernel.sem (SEMMSL) 250 druidics ecuador ECM IBM
kernel.sem (SEMMNS) 256000
IBM BPM IBM Domino
kernel.sem (SEMOPM) 32 IBM ECM
kernel.msgmni (MSGMNI) 1 024 * <tamaño de RAM en GB> IBM Integration Bus IBM Notes
kernel.msgmax (MSGMAX) 65536 IBM WebSphere
kernel.msgmnb (MSGMNB) 65536 IBM WebSphere MQ

Prerequisitos Infraestructura
Ingeniería de Software ISO 9001
Antes de comenzar con la instalación del software es necesario verificar los requisitos del sistema utilizando el
comando db2prereqcheck, en general conviene especificar la versión del servidor DB2 que necesitamos instalar, Java Java Message Service
en nuestro caso será la versión 10.5.0.1, por ello ejecutaremos el comando de la siguiente manera:
Linux MicroGestion
NET PHP
# /tmp/ibm/server/db2prereqcheck -v 10.5.0.1
Playbacks SCM Servicios UX
El comando arrojará un listado con los aspectos cubiertos y no cubiertos por la instalación del sistema Web Services
operativo.

Checking DB2 prerequisites for DB2 database version "10.5.0.1" on operating system "Lin

Validating "Linux distribution " ...


Required minimum operating system distribution: "RHEL"; Version: "5"; Service pack:
Actual operating system distribution Version: "6"; Service pack: "4".
Requirement matched.
...
...
Validating "Infiniband Support Package: libibcm.x86_64" ...
DBT3535E The db2prereqcheck utility was unable to find the following InfiniBand suppor
ERROR : Requirement not matched.
...

Como referencia, durante la escritura del presente artículo fue necesario instalar las siguientes librerías:
pam.i686
compat-libstdc++-33.x86_64
libstdc++.so.6
libibcm.x86_64
librdmacm.x86_64
ibsim.x86_64
ibutils.x86_64
libcxgb3.x86_64
libibmad.x86_64
libibumad.x86_64
libipathverbs.x86_64
libmthca.x86_64
libnes.x86_64

Crear archivo de respuestas


Una vez que cumplimos con los requisitos del sistema operativos estamos en condiciones de crear el archivo de
respuestas que utilizaremos para realizar la instalación del servidor IBM DB2.
Crearemos un archivo con el nombre db2server-install.rsp, lo almacenaremos en una ubicación temporal (ej:
/tmp/ibm) y procuraremos que su contenido sea el siguiente:

PROD = DB2_SERVER_EDITION
FILE = /opt/ibm/db2
LIC_AGREEMENT = ACCEPT
INTERACTIVE = YES
INSTALL_TYPE = COMPACT

** Instance Creation Settings


** --------------------------

www.microgestion.com.ar/index.php/mg-developers/blog/78-instalacion-db2-rhel 2/5
11/20/2019 Guía rápida de instalación en modo consola de IBM DB2 10.5 para Linux en RHEL 6.4
INSTANCE = DB2_INST
DB2_INST.NAME = db2inst1
DB2_INST.GROUP_NAME = db2grp1
DB2_INST.HOME_DIRECTORY = /home/db2inst1
DB2_INST.PASSWORD = password
DB2_INST.TYPE = ESE
DB2_INST.AUTOSTART = YES
DB2_INST.START_DURING_INSTALL = YES
DB2_INST.SVCENAME = db2cdb2inst1
DB2_INST.PORT_NUMBER = 50000
DB2_INST.FENCED_USERNAME = db2inst1
DB2_INST.FENCED_GROUP_NAME = db2grp1
DB2_INST.FENCED_HOME_DIRECTORY = /home/db2inst1
DB2_INST.FENCED_PASSWORD = password

Nota: Fuera de un ambiente de laboratorio, será conveniente que los valores asociados a las palabras claves
*.PASSWORD del archivo de respuestas, los cuales corresponden a contraseñas, sean modificadas por valores
diferentes de password.
Para una explicación detallada del significado de cada palabra clave consulte Palabras clave del archivo de
respuestas en la sección de referencias.

Instalación del servidor IBM DB2


Con el archivo de respuestas configurado ejecutaremos el siguiente comando para llevar a cabo la instalación
del servidor IBM DB2

# /tmp/ibm/db2setup -r /tmp/ibm/db2server-install.rsp

Una vez finalizado el proceso de instalación recibiremos el mensaje The execution completed successfully.

...
Task #33 start
Description: Updating global profile registry
Estimated time 3 second(s)
Task #33 end

The execution completed successfully.

For more information see the DB2 installation log at "/tmp/db2setup.log".

Verificación de la instalación
Finalmente, para dar por terminado el proceso de instalación, ejecutaremos el comando db2val para validar la
instalación realizada.

# /opt/ibm/db2/bin/db2val
DBI1379I The db2val command is running. This can take several minutes.

DBI1335I Installation file validation for the DB2 copy installed at


/opt/ibm/db2 was successful.

DBI1343I The db2val command completed successfully. For details, see


the log file /tmp/db2val-131013_192101.log.

Enhorabuena! El servidor está instalado y configurado!!!!

Referencias
Infocenter - Funcionalidades disponibles en las ediciones de IBM DB2
Infocenter - Requisitos de los parámetros del kernel (Linux)
Infocenter - Palabras clave del archivo de respuestas

Valora este artículo (1 Voto) Modificado por última vez en Sábado, 15 Marzo 2014 05:14

Publicado en Blog

ETIQUETADO COMO Linux IBM IBM DB2 Infraestructura

Twittear

www.microgestion.com.ar/index.php/mg-developers/blog/78-instalacion-db2-rhel 3/5
11/20/2019 Guía rápida de instalación en modo consola de IBM DB2 10.5 para Linux en RHEL 6.4

Diego Mendoza
Diego Mendoza se desempeña como arquitecto de software en MicroGestion
participando en el proceso de análisis y diseño de soluciones que tengan
requerimientos de alta disponibilidad, integración de ambientes heterogéneos,
orientación a servicios, gestión de procesos de negocio, etc.
Sitio Web: www.microgestion.com/index.php/mg-developers/blog/author/988-diegomendoza

Lo último de Diego Mendoza Artículos relacionados (por


IBM Bluemix - Introducción y Hola mundo! con
etiqueta)
Node.js y Cloud Foundry CLI
IBM Bluemix - Introducción y Hola mundo! con
IBM Integration Bus - Seguridad de Servicios Web - Node.js y Cloud Foundry CLI
Autenticación utilizando LDAP
IBM Integration Bus - Seguridad de Servicios Web -
Instalación de IBM BPM 8.5.5 utilizando comandos Autenticación utilizando LDAP
de consola y archivos de respuesta
Instalación de IBM BPM 8.5.5 utilizando comandos
IBM Integration Bus 9.0 - Instalación Paso a Paso de consola y archivos de respuesta
de un ambiente de laboratorio sobre Windows
Lanzamiento oficial en Ecuador
Service Integration Bus - Guía de inicio para el Newsletter - Edición de Abril 2014
desarrollo de aplicaciones JMS con IBM
WebSphere Application Server

Más en esta categoría:


« UX, Parte 2: Recomendaciones para mejorar la experiencia de usuario
IBM Integration Bus 9.0 - Instalación Paso a Paso de un ambiente de laboratorio sobre Windows »

1 comentario

Hola, muchas gracias por compartir este artículo. Fue de gran ayuda para instalar el DB2 que
necesitaba para un WebSphere Portal 8.5. Solo hago un apunte:

Al verificar el nombre de servicio con:


# db2 get dbm cfg|grep SVCENAME

En lugar de aparecer "db2cdb2inst1", salió el valor "50000" así que tuve que actualizarlo con:
# db2 update dbm cfg using SVCENAME db2cdb2inst1

En el caso del puerto asignado este si fue correcto y lo verifiqué con


# cat /etc/services | grep db2cdb2inst1

Fuera de eso todo resultó correcto!

Gracias de nuevo y saludos!


José Gil Ramírez Sábado, 16 Julio 2016 01:04 Enlace al Comentario

Deja un comentario

Asegúrate de llenar la información requerida marcada con (*). No está permitido el Código HTML. Tu dirección de correo NO será
publicada.

Mensaje *

www.microgestion.com.ar/index.php/mg-developers/blog/78-instalacion-db2-rhel 4/5
11/20/2019 Guía rápida de instalación en modo consola de IBM DB2 10.5 para Linux en RHEL 6.4

Escribe aquí tu mensaje ...

Nombre *
escribe tu nombre ...

Email *
Escribe tu dirección de correo electrónico ...

URL del sitio web


escribe la URL de tu sitio Web ...

Escribe las dos palabras que ves a continuación

Enviar comentario
volver arriba

Comuníquese con nosotros telefónicamente +54 011 4382-0878 o vía correo electrónico info@microgestion.com

Links Certificación Tags

Inicio
Empresa
Alcance Bonita BPM BPM
Servicios
DESARROLLO DE
SOFTWARE A MEDIDA E Desarrollo IBM
Proyectos IMPLANTACIÓN DE IBM BPM
MG Developers SOFTWARE DE TERCEROS
IBM Domino IBM WebSphere
Artículos
Infraestructura Java Linux
Blog
Contacto

MicroGestion® Software 2013

www.microgestion.com.ar/index.php/mg-developers/blog/78-instalacion-db2-rhel 5/5

También podría gustarte